Dusty haloes of galaxies at intermediate redshifts

2002 
The presence and amount of dust in the halo matter producing narrow metal line absorption systems is still uncertain. We consider the parameter Σ a = Σ(1 + z a ), summed over the detected aborption line system redshifts z a , and ask whether radio-loud quasars at z < 2 and with a large value of the parameter Σ a are redder in the B - V colour than those with a smaller Σ a . This is anticipated if the absorption lines originate in sites which contain "normal" dust causing selective extinction. The answer is positive, and a mean intrinsic reddening e 0 per halo is consistent with 0.05, or about 0.2 B-mag extinction, roughly as expected.
